MyO is a groundbreaking sports wearable suite designed for later Gen Y and Gen Z fitness and sports enthusiasts and athletes seeking advanced muscle performance insights. This innovative system leverages cutting-edge electromyography (EMG) technology within a modular sports wearable design to enhance workouts, improve athletic performance, and aid recovery. The suite includes a waist belt, leg strap, shoulder strap, and a charging dock, offering real-time feedback on muscle engagement, activation, and fatigue levels tailored to sports-specific needs.

The "soft geometric" aesthetic of MyO reflects modern sports trends, blending minimalism with functionality to deliver an approachable and visually calming design. Developed from comprehensive research into sports markets and user behavior, MyO ensures ergonomic comfort and durability for athletes during intense training and rehabilitation. High-quality materials such as medical-grade silicone and hypoallergenic fabrics enhance the user experience while supporting environmental sustainability.

MyO excels in modularity, allowing users to configure devices based on specific sports activities and training objectives. This adaptability extends product longevity and reduces waste, aligning with sustainable sports practices. Its companion app translates EMG data into actionable insights, empowering users to optimize their movements, enhance sports performance, and reduce the risk of injury in real-time.
